The Data Protection Act
The Data Protection Act 1998 imposes a number of Legal Obligations which affect
the use of CCTV systems. Full Information relating to the Act can be obtained by
visiting the Website operated by the Information Commissioner.
The Information Commissioner has also produced specific Codes of Practice for the
use of CCTV systems. Copies of these documents can be downloaded from the

Customers are reminded that it is their responsibility to comply with the
Provisions of The Data Protection Act. Failure to do so could cause difficulties
with using Video Images as evidence.
